What Are the Benefits of a Geothermal System?<\/h2>\r\n

A geothermal system is a type of heat pump that taps the energy found under the ground.<\/p>\r\n

Under the frost line, temperatures stay relatively constant, and a geothermal system has a series of pipes that run below that line to absorb the heat energy stored in the ground. That heat energy is sent into your home using a heat pump, transferring the warmth to your home.<\/p>\r\n

When it\u2019s time to cool your home in the summer, the system moves the heat energy inside your home to the cooler underground area. As a result, you’ll enjoy several benefits for your home, including:<\/p>\r\n
